## Changed defaults

Heads up: the Ledgerline tax-rate lookup cache now defaults to a 15-minute TTL instead of 24 hours. Turns out rates in the Veldt County sandbox were going stale mid-demo, which was embarrassing. Eviction is now LRU rather than FIFO, and the cache warms on boot. If you're reviewing, check that nothing hardcodes the old TTL. The new defaults land as follows.

deployment values, bajop-taweg:
holwyn:
  log_level: debug
  metrics_host: metrics.holwyn.zemvarsys.internal
  pool_size: 32

Quick note for whoever reviews the Ledgerlight audit-log viewer rollout: the viewer itself is read-only, but it still needs to authenticate against the Corvane event store to stream entries. Spin up the container, confirm the health endpoint answers, then open the env file. Everything else is already filled in. The event-store access token goes on the very next line.

vault entry, yajef-haduf: VAULT_KEY3=95f

Subject: On-call handover — reset flow revamp

Hi Dorit,

Handing off after a quiet shift. The Keyhollow password reset revamp shipped to 20% of traffic yesterday. Token expiry was shortened to 15 minutes; expect a few tickets from users on slow mail providers. The old flow is still live behind the `legacy_reset` flag — don't remove it until the Fennwright team signs off. Dashboards are linked in the runbook. If anything spikes overnight, escalate to the identity squad directly.

alerts address for kafof-bagag: kasael@olvarqdyn.corp

Handover — Pellwright Circuit Breaker

Welcome aboard. The breaker guards calls to the Ostrander upstream API; thresholds live in breaker.yaml and are deliberately conservative, so don't loosen them without load-test evidence. If the breaker's state store loses quorum, it enters a sealed mode and rejects config changes. To unseal it from the operator console, you must enter the recovery passphrase, reproduced exactly below.

strongbox words: rusael-wenmir-quenir-ralvan-novix-holath-belax